poisonkiller Posted July 26, 2007 Share Posted July 26, 2007 #include <Misc.au3> ;includes Misc.au3 from C:/Program Files/AutoIt3/Include If _Singleton(@ScriptName, 1) = 0 Then ;if another program with the same name as your program exists then this program exits. Exit ;Exit program. EndIf Sleep(10000) ;Sleep 10 seconds so you can run this program again to test _Singleton function. ;Just put first 4 lines of this script on top of your another program. ;You don't have to change anything with your script name, @ScriptName takes care of that. ;To test this script just compile it and run it twice, only 1 AutoIt icon should remain in tray.
